A healthy lawn adds beauty, comfort, and value to any property. It creates a welcoming outdoor space, improves curb appeal, reduces dust, cools the surrounding area, and provides a soft surface for family activities.
However, even the best lawns can struggle when weeds begin to invade. Unwanted plants compete with turf for sunlight, nutrients, water, and space, often causing grass to thin out and lose its uniform appearance.
Weeds in lawns are frustrating because they often appear quickly and return repeatedly. Some spread by seed, others creep through roots or runners, and many thrive in weak or neglected turf.
Homeowners frequently spend time pulling weeds by hand or buying random products without seeing lasting improvement. The real solution usually involves more than simply removing visible weeds.
One of the most common questions asked by property owners is What is the best weed control for the lawn?
The best weed control for the lawn is a combination of healthy turf maintenance, correct mowing, proper watering, fertilising, early weed removal, and targeted selective herbicide treatment when necessary. A thick, vigorous lawn is often the strongest natural defence against weeds.
This blog explores Lawn Weed Control in detail, explains the most effective methods, and shows how to keep your lawn greener, cleaner, and more resilient throughout the year.

Lawn weed control refers to the methods used to reduce or eliminate weeds growing within turfgrass areas while protecting the grass itself. Good lawn weed control focuses on both treatment and prevention.
Weeds steal nutrients and moisture that the grass needs. They also create patchy texture, uneven colour, and a rough surface that reduces lawn quality.
Weeds often invade where turf is thin, stressed, poorly maintained, compacted, overwatered, or cut too short.
The strongest weed control programs stop weeds before they become established. Preventing weeds is usually easier than removing mature infestations.
The best weed control for the lawn is not one single product. It is a complete approach that strengthens the grass while targeting weeds appropriately.
Dense turf naturally shades the soil and leaves less room for weeds to grow.
Proper mowing, irrigation, feeding, and aeration help turf outcompete unwanted plants.
Selective weed control products can remove weeds without harming many lawn types when used properly.
Weed control works best when done regularly rather than only after problems become severe.
A weak lawn invites weeds, while a healthy lawn resists them.
When grass blades cover the soil surface, weed seeds receive less light and fewer opportunities to germinate.
Healthy turf absorbs nutrients and water efficiently, leaving less for invading weeds.

Cash-in-transit vehicles are among the most recognisable yet least understood parts of the financial ecosystem. These armoured trucks move quietly through city streets and regional roads, collecting, delivering, and redistributing physical currency for banks, retailers, and government institutions.
Despite the rise of digital payments, the demand for secure cash logistics remains strong, particularly in sectors where cash is still a primary mode of transaction.
The question many people ask is simple but intriguing: how much money does a cash truck actually carry? The answer is not straightforward. It depends on a range of factors, including the route, the client, security protocols, and even the time of day.
What appears to be a single routine trip may involve millions of dollars or comparatively modest sums distributed across multiple stops.
Instant cash trucks are often associated with high-value transport, but their operations are far more complex than just moving large piles of money. These vehicles are part of a tightly controlled system designed to minimise risk, ensure accountability, and maintain the steady flow of physical currency within the economy.
Understanding how much money these trucks carry requires a closer look at their design, purpose, and operational procedures. This article explores the realities behind cash transport, separating fact from assumption and examining the financial scale of these moving vaults.

Despite increasing digitalisation, cash continues to play a vital role in many economies, including Australia. Small businesses, rural communities, and certain industries rely heavily on physical currency. Cash trucks ensure that banks and businesses have a sufficient supply while also collecting surplus funds.
Cash transport is not random. Routes are planned with precision, often changing daily to maintain security. Each stop may involve either delivery, collection, or both, depending on the needs of the client. Timing is critical, and operations are coordinated with financial institutions to avoid disruptions.
Banks are the most obvious clients, but supermarkets, petrol stations, casinos, and large retailers also depend on these services. Any business that handles significant volumes of cash may require regular pick-ups or deliveries.
Large cash-in-transit companies operate fleets of vehicles across entire regions. Each truck may complete multiple routes per day, handling different amounts depending on demand. This variability directly influences how much money is carried at any given time.
The amount of money in a cash truck can vary significantly. On average, a single vehicle may carry anywhere from AUD $500,000 to several million dollars. In high-demand routes, particularly in metropolitan areas, the figure can exceed AUD $10 million.
Several variables determine the amount transported. These include the number of stops, the type of clients, and the purpose of the trip. A truck servicing ATMs may carry large quantities of smaller denominations, while one collecting from retail outlets may hold mixed currency.
While trucks are built to carry substantial weight, there are practical and security limits. Overloading increases risk and reduces manoeuvrability. Companies typically cap the maximum value per vehicle to balance efficiency with safety.
Urban routes often involve higher volumes due to dense populations and business activity. Regional routes may carry less cash overall but still require strict security measures due to longer travel distances and fewer support resources.
Cash trucks are heavily reinforced with steel plating, bullet-resistant glass, and secure compartments. These features are designed to withstand attacks and delay unauthorised access long enough for authorities to respond.
Each vehicle is staffed by trained guards who follow strict protocols. Their responsibilities include monitoring surroundings, handling cash transfers, and responding to emergencies. Training often includes defensive driving and risk assessment.
Modern trucks are equipped with GPS tracking, alarm systems, and real-time communication tools. Some also use dye packs or electronic locking mechanisms that render cash unusable if tampered with.
Routes are frequently altered, and schedules are kept confidential. Cash is divided into secure containers, reducing potential losses in the event of an incident. These measures ensure that even if a truck carries millions, the risk is controlled.
Running a cash transport service is expensive. Costs include vehicle maintenance, fuel, security personnel salaries, insurance, and technology systems. These expenses are factored into the service fees charged to clients.
It may seem efficient to transport as much money as possible in one trip, but this increases risk. Companies aim to optimise routes and loads rather than maximise individual shipments. Spreading value across multiple vehicles reduces potential losses.
Cash trucks are heavily insured, but policies often include limits on coverage per vehicle. This directly influences how much money can be transported at one time. Exceeding these limits would expose companies to unacceptable financial risk.
Despite high operational costs, the industry remains profitable due to consistent demand. Businesses rely on these services to maintain cash flow, making them an essential part of the financial infrastructure.
While some trips involve large sums, not every truck is filled with millions of dollars. Many routes involve smaller, routine transfers that are just as important for daily operations.
In reality, cash trucks are among the most secure vehicles on the road. The combination of physical armour, trained personnel, and advanced technology makes successful attacks extremely rare.
Cash is typically stored in multiple locked compartments within the vehicle. This segmentation adds another layer of security and reduces the impact of any breach.
Although digital transactions are increasing, cash remains necessary for many sectors. Cash trucks will continue to operate as long as physical currency is in use.
A cash truck can carry anywhere from hundreds of thousands to several million dollars, depending on the route, clients, and operational requirements.
It is uncommon for a cash truck to be empty during active routes. Even if not carrying large sums, they typically transport deposits, change orders, or ATM supplies.
Security systems are designed to protect both personnel and cash. In many cases, protective measures such as dye packs or locking systems render the money unusable while alerting authorities immediately.
Cash transport vehicles represent a critical yet often overlooked component of the financial system. Their operations are shaped by a balance between efficiency, security, and economic practicality. While the idea of millions of dollars moving through city streets captures attention, the reality is far more structured and controlled.
The amount of money carried by these trucks varies widely, influenced by logistical planning and risk management. Rather than focusing solely on maximum capacity, cash transport companies prioritise safety, reliability, and continuity of service.
As long as physical currency remains part of everyday transactions, these armoured vehicles will continue to play a vital role. Understanding their function provides insight into the broader systems that keep economies running smoothly.

Every year, millions of vehicles reach the end of their operational life, becoming more of a burden than a benefit. These ageing cars, trucks, and motorcycles often sit idle, taking up space and posing environmental risks through leaking fluids, rusting metals, and deteriorating components.
While many people see these vehicles as nothing more than junk, they actually represent a valuable opportunity for resource recovery and environmental protection.
As global awareness around sustainability continues to grow, industries are shifting their focus towards more responsible waste management practices.
The automotive sector, in particular, has made significant strides in reducing its environmental footprint by embracing recycling and material recovery. This transformation not only reduces landfill waste but also conserves raw materials and energy.
Scrap vehicle recycling plays a critical role in this process, ensuring that end-of-life vehicles are dismantled, processed, and repurposed in a way that maximises value while minimising harm to the environment.
By understanding how this system works and what types of vehicles can be recycled, individuals and businesses can make more informed decisions when disposing of old vehicles.
The process is far more complex and beneficial than simply crushing cars for scrap metal. It involves careful dismantling, hazardous material removal, and the recovery of reusable components, all of which contribute to a circular economy.

The journey of a scrap vehicle begins with its collection. Vehicles may be sourced from private owners, insurance write-offs, or commercial fleets. Once received at a recycling facility, each vehicle undergoes a thorough assessment to determine its condition, potential reusable parts, and material value.
During this stage, recyclers identify components that can be salvaged and resold, such as engines, transmissions, and electronic systems. This initial evaluation ensures that the maximum value is extracted before the vehicle is dismantled.
One of the most critical steps in the recycling process is depollution. Vehicles contain several hazardous substances, including engine oil, brake fluid, coolant, fuel, and battery acid. If not properly handled, these materials can contaminate soil and water systems.
Specialised equipment is used to safely drain and store these fluids. Batteries are removed and processed separately, while airbags and other potentially dangerous components are carefully neutralised. This step ensures that the recycling process is environmentally responsible from the outset.
After depollution, the vehicle is dismantled. Skilled technicians remove valuable components that can be refurbished and resold in the second-hand market. This includes parts such as alternators, radiators, doors, mirrors, and interior fittings.
Reusing these parts reduces the demand for new manufacturing, which in turn conserves energy and raw materials. It also provides cost-effective alternatives for vehicle repairs, benefiting consumers.
Once all reusable components have been removed, the remaining vehicle shell is sent for shredding. Large industrial shredders break the vehicle into smaller pieces, which are then sorted into different material categories.
Magnetic systems separate ferrous metals like steel, while advanced technologies such as eddy current separators isolate non-ferrous metals like aluminium and copper. Plastics, rubber, and glass are also extracted where possible. These materials are then sent to manufacturers for reuse in new products.
One of the most immediate benefits of scrap vehicle recycling is the reduction of landfill waste. Vehicles are bulky and composed of materials that do not easily decompose. By recycling them, a significant volume of waste is diverted from landfill sites.
This not only conserves space but also prevents harmful substances from leaching into the environment. Proper recycling ensures that hazardous materials are safely managed rather than left to degrade over time.
Recycling vehicles reduces the need for mining and processing raw materials such as iron ore, bauxite, and copper. Extracting these resources is energy-intensive and often environmentally damaging.
By recovering metals from scrap vehicles, manufacturers can produce new products with significantly less energy. For example, recycled steel requires far less energy to produce than steel made from raw ore, contributing to overall resource efficiency.
The recycling process helps reduce greenhouse gas emissions in several ways. First, it decreases the energy required for manufacturing new materials. Second, it limits the need for resource extraction, which is a major source of emissions.
Additionally, reusing parts reduces the demand for new production, further lowering the carbon footprint associated with the automotive industry.
End-of-life vehicles contain substances that can be harmful if released into the environment. Proper recycling ensures that these materials are safely handled and disposed of.
By removing fluids, batteries, and other hazardous components early in the process, recyclers prevent contamination of soil, waterways, and ecosystems. This contributes to a healthier environment for both humans and wildlife.
Passenger vehicles are the most commonly recycled type of vehicle. Whether they are damaged, outdated, or no longer roadworthy, cars contain a high percentage of recyclable materials, including steel, aluminium, and plastics.
Even heavily damaged cars can be valuable sources of parts and materials. Components such as engines and gearboxes often retain significant value and can be refurbished for reuse.
Larger vehicles such as trucks and vans are also ideal candidates for recycling. These vehicles typically contain greater quantities of metal and durable components, making them highly valuable in the recycling process.
Commercial vehicles often have longer service lives, but when they eventually reach the end, their size and material composition make them particularly beneficial for resource recovery.
Motorcycles and scooters may be smaller, but they still contain recyclable materials and reusable parts. Engines, frames, and metal components can be recovered and repurposed.
These vehicles are often dismantled more quickly due to their simpler construction, making them efficient to process in recycling facilities.
With the rise of electric and hybrid vehicles, recycling practices have evolved to accommodate new technologies. These vehicles contain specialised components such as lithium-ion batteries, electric motors, and advanced electronics.
Recycling these vehicles requires additional expertise, particularly in handling and processing batteries. However, the recovery of valuable materials like lithium, cobalt, and nickel makes this process increasingly important.

Car recycling refers to the process of dismantling end-of-life vehicles (ELVs) to recover usable parts and materials. It begins with the collection of vehicles that are no longer roadworthy or economically viable to repair. These vehicles are then carefully stripped down to extract valuable components such as engines, transmissions, tyres, and batteries.
Once a vehicle enters the recycling facility, it undergoes depollution. This step involves removing hazardous fluids such as oil, coolant, brake fluid, and fuel to prevent environmental contamination. After depollution, reusable parts are salvaged and either resold or refurbished. The remaining structure, primarily made of metal, is crushed and processed for recycling.
A typical vehicle contains a wide range of materials that can be recycled. Steel and aluminium make up the bulk of a car’s structure and are highly recyclable.
Plastics from dashboards and interior fittings can also be repurposed, while glass from windows and windscreens is processed for reuse. Even rubber from tyres can be recycled into products like road surfaces or playground materials.
Car recycling significantly reduces landfill waste and minimises the need for mining raw materials. Recycling metals consumes far less energy compared to producing them from scratch, which helps lower greenhouse gas emissions. Additionally, proper disposal of hazardous substances prevents soil and water contamination.
Beyond environmental advantages, car recycling also contributes to the economy. It creates jobs in dismantling, processing, and resale industries. Recovered parts provide affordable alternatives for vehicle repairs, while recycled materials support manufacturing sectors.

Melbourne experiences distinct peaks in limousine bookings throughout the year. Wedding season, typically spanning spring and early summer, sees a surge in demand. Similarly, major events such as the Melbourne Cup Carnival, the Australian Open, and festive holiday periods create significant pressure on limo services.
During these times, vehicles are often reserved weeks or even months in advance. Booking late in peak seasons can result in limited choices or higher costs. Early planning allows access to a wider range of vehicles and ensures your preferred option is available.
Corporate bookings follow a different pattern. Financial year-end events, conferences, and executive travel needs often cluster around specific months. Businesses tend to secure transport services well in advance, especially for VIP clients or large delegations.
If your requirement aligns with corporate peak periods, it is advisable to plan early to avoid competing with bulk bookings that may reduce availability.
Weekends are naturally busier for limo hire services due to social events, weddings, and nightlife activities. Fridays and Saturdays, in particular, are high-demand days.
Weekday bookings generally offer more flexibility, but last-minute requests can still be risky depending on the time of year. Planning ahead ensures certainty regardless of the day.
For weddings, the recommended booking window is between three to six months in advance. This allows couples to secure their preferred vehicle style, whether it is a classic stretch limousine or a modern luxury sedan.
Melbourne’s wedding industry is highly competitive, and transport providers often get booked early. Leaving it too late may mean compromising on vehicle choice or timing.
Airport limo services typically require less lead time, but advance booking is still beneficial. For standard transfers, booking one to two weeks ahead is usually sufficient.
However, during holiday seasons or major travel periods, securing your ride earlier can help avoid last-minute scheduling issues. Early booking also allows for better coordination with flight timings and any potential delays.
Events such as birthdays, anniversaries, and school formals (proms) often fall within predictable peak times. For these occasions, booking at least four to eight weeks in advance is advisable.
School formals in Melbourne, in particular, create high demand for stretch limousines. Early reservations ensure availability and provide more options for group arrangements.
The type of limousine you choose significantly affects how early you should book. Luxury and specialty vehicles, such as Hummers, vintage limousines, or high-end European models, are limited in number.
These vehicles are often booked well in advance, especially during peak seasons. If you have a specific model in mind, early booking is essential.
